Chapter 4 – Lung Diseases

2

The term lung diseases is used here to mean: Acute lower respiratory infections Chronic lower respiratory infections Lung diseases due to external agents Adult respiratory distress syndrome Pulmonary edema Interstitial lung diseases Cardiopulmonary diseases Selected HIV-related and other pulmonary infections Neonatal pulmonary diseases

Chart 4–1 Deaths From Lung Diseases,Percent by Subgroup, U.S., 2008

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ease

56.7%

Influenza & Pneumonia 23.2%

Asthma 1.4%

Other 4.3%

Cardiopulmonary Diseases 5.3%

Total Deaths = 242,350 (100%)

Neonatal Pulmonary Disorders 1.8%

External Agents 7.3%
